I will definitely attend as I did like Julia review of Je suis malade. Adagio is Lara’s song: she wrote it and is the original performer. It was later covered by Dimash, Floor Jensen, Polina Gagarina, Giulia Falcone, and … Shirley Bassey. More info on Lara: Lara is recognized as one of the best vocalist ever seen on earth and all professionals list her in the top vocalist tier with Barbra, Whitney, Mariah, Celine, Lisa Fischer, .... We can debate her rank in this list (in my personal view she tops these) but she is there. There are also a few vocal characteristics that are her signature: her famous resonance for instance that allows her to sing without mic in venues with 8,000 attendees. Her nickname in the singing world is "the ring" due to this. I would also list her pleasant tone even when belting in her upper register. So she is one of the best vocalist ever, but on top of that, she adds a few things that make her an absolute package with no equivalence: • she speaks 4 languages fluently (french, italian, english, spanish) and has sung in 12 languages in total • she is an amazing song writer and wrote lyrics for most her songs, in the 4 languages she speaks. She often co-compose the music with the composer. • she acts and performs on stage as nobody else, she colors and reveals the meaning of every single word in the songs, and her ability to emote, to draw you in is second to none • she is the sweetest soul on earth, very humble, down to earth and benevolent. She likes to meet others, and her fans are always pleasantly surprised when this happens A quick background on her and her career: She is belgian, but also has italian roots (her mother is from sicilia). She was raised in both countries so she speaks both french and italian as native languages. She has been classically trained on vocal, piano and songs composition for 10 years ( from 8 to 18) in the Brussels Royal Conservatory. She is still having vocal lessons and training several times a week today. She started her career in Canada in the early 90s, more precisely in Quebec, the french-speaking part of Canada. She now lives in Montreal and has also Canadian citizenship She became very famous there and then conquered France in 1997 if I remember well (she topped charts there and some of her songs such as "Je t'aime" or "Tout" became classics of the french music). in 2000, she was about to penetrate the US Market. Her first english song (I will love again), a pop dance song, reached number one on the US Billboard Hot Dance Club Play chart and number 32 on the Billboard Hot 100. Her Album ("Lara Fabian") was about to become a massive hit, and the concert "From Lara With Love" was recorded to be broadcasted everywhere in the US. This concert is legendary and the song you just reviewed is from this concert. But a dispute with Sony on artistry directions, and the will from Celine Dion's staff to block her progress in the US, completely broke this plan. She thus refocused back on Europe and made huge success there, extending her reach to Eastern Europe and Asia where she became an absolute superstar thru her collaboration with Igor Krutoy during several years. She is also a star in Brazil as her song "Love By Grace" used as the soundtrack for a very famous soap opera topped the charts for months. Many of her spngs became classics and were covered by the other singing legends: Barbra Streisand, Shirley Bassey, Josh Groban, … With her success in Europe, Brazil and part of Asia, she is the inspiration of the new generation of vocalists: most of them are coming from there. Thru their covers of Lara Fabian songs, USA is now rediscovering her. She is Dimash's idol: I’ve read somewhere that, when he was a child, he was listening her songs every night to get asleep. He covered many of her songs (that she wrote and performed originally). Out of my mind I can list: • Adagio, • Mademoiselle Hyde, • Know, • Love of tired swans, She also wrote the lyrics of his song « Your Love ». She covered « Love is like a dream » before him (song from Igor Krutoy originally performed by Alla Pugacheva) And they performed Ti Amo Cosi together with Aida Garafulina. This is a song that she wrote with Igor Krutoy and performed initially with Dmitriy Hvorostovsky and Alina Yaroyava. Dimash is now also working with Igor Krutoy. Many other top vocalists from the current generation covered her songs: • Floor Jansen (Adagio) • Polina Gagarina (Adagio, Je t’aime) • Diana Ankudinova (Tomorrow is a lie) • Morissette Amon (Broken Vow) • Gabriel Henrique (Love by Grace) • Cakra Khan (Broken Vow) • Katrina Velarde (Broken Vow) • Giulia Falcone (Adagio, Caruso, Je suis malade) • .... Today , she is 52 yo but she his still singing with her resonant belts, her magnificent tone, her stage presence, her artistry, her commitments to lyrics, story and emotions. She has used her vocal skills to work around the impact of ageing on her voice. Sorry if I was long, but I hope this gives some context on Lara. Lara wrote the lyrics and co-wrote the music for this song, based on the classical piece Adagio in G minor, she is the original. It is a plea, a love song to the powers of inspiration begging them to never abandon her. This is the passion she feels about being a songwriter, and it's why, for me, no cover can touch her performance. It's deeply personal, it comes from the depth of her soul. She also wrote a version in Italian that I highly recommend you look up.
